STATus Subsystem

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

:STATus:{OPERation QUEStionable}:CONDitio

Returns the value for the condition register for the node.

S

n?

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

:STATus:{OPERation QUEStionable}:EVENt?

Returns the value of the event register for the node.

S

 

 

 

 

:STATus:{OPERation QUEStionable}:ENABle

Sets the enable register.

S

 

 

 

 

:STATus:{OPERation QUEStionable}:PTRansit

Sets the positive transition filter register.

S

ion

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

:STATus:{OPERation QUEStionable}:NTRansit

Sets the negative transition filter register.

S

ion

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

:STATus:PRESet

Presets the enable registers for all status nodes.

S

 

 

 

 

SYSTem Subsystem

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

:SYSTem:ERRor?

Queries an error from the error queue.

S

 

 

 

 

:SYSTem:HELP:HEADers?

Queries an ASCII listing of all Agilent 86120C remote

I

 

commands.

 

 

 

 

 

 

:SYSTem:PRESet

Performs the equivalent of a front-panel PRESET key

S

 

press.

 

 

 

 

 

 

:SYSTem:VERSion

Queries the version of SCPI with which this instrument is

S

 

compliant.

 

 

 

 

 

 

TRIGger Subsystem

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

:ABORt

Stops the current measurement sequence.

S

 

 

 

 

:INITiate:IMMediate

Places the instrument into the initiated state and initiates

S

 

a new measurement sequence.

 

 

 

 

 

 

:INITiate:CONTinuous

Sets the instrument for single or continuous

S

 

measurement.

 

 

 

 

 

 

UNIT Subsystem

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

:UNIT[:POWer]

Sets the power units to watts (linear) or dBm (logarithmic).

S
